Word Meaning

Find the meaning or definition of a word or phrase in English

Meaning of laughter

- A movement (usually involuntary) of the muscles of the face, particularly of the lips, with a peculiar expression of the eyes, indicating merriment, satisfaction, or derision, and usually attended by a sonorous and interrupted expulsion of air from the lungs. See Laugh, v. i.

Crossword clue for laughter

- A Response To A Very Amusing Performa Nce
- A Response To A Very Amusing Performance
- Chuckling
- Response to a really good joke
- Response to comedian